As of August 09, 2025, Desert Rose Terrace in Benton City, Washington, currently offers 26 units approved for Low Income Housing. This affordable housing development features rentals priced between $315 and $708, available to low-income individuals who satisfy the income criteria and other eligibility requirements.
*Rent estimates are calculated using Benton County Fair Market Rents for 2025 and assume the 30% extremely low income threshold is met. This means that the tenant will be responsible for 30% of the Fair Market Rent for this unit. It is recommended to contact the Kennewick Housing Authority for exact rent pricing.
